Farmers and Merchants Bancshares (OTCMKTS:FMFG) Trading Down 1.3% – Here’s What Happened

Shares of Farmers and Merchants Bancshares, Inc. (OTCMKTS:FMFGGet Free Report) dropped 1.3% during mid-day trading on Tuesday . The stock traded as low as $17.28 and last traded at $17.28. Approximately 2,200 shares were traded during mid-day trading, an increase of 135% from the average daily volume of 938 shares. The stock had previously closed at $17.50.

Farmers and Merchants Bancshares Price Performance

The company’s fifty day moving average is $17.57 and its 200-day moving average is $17.61.

Farmers and Merchants Bancshares is the bank holding company for Farmers and Merchants Bank, a community-focused institution based in Lyons, Kansas. Through its banking subsidiary, the company provides a full range of deposit and lending products designed to meet the needs of individuals, families and small businesses. Core offerings include checking and savings accounts, certificates of deposit and consumer loan products such as auto and home mortgages.

In addition to traditional banking services, Farmers and Merchants Bancshares offers commercial and agricultural lending to support local enterprises and farming operations throughout its service area.
